Claims
- 1. A computer controlled system for planning and scheduling the work flow for reconfigurable production systems having a plurality of modules with a plurality of alternative capabilities, the system comprising:
a system controller; at least one planning function for planning the concurrent production of regular and diagnostic work units; and at least one scheduling function for scheduling the concurrent production of regular and diagnostic work units.
- 2. The system for planning and scheduling the work flow for reconfigurable production systems according to claim 1, wherein said planning function comprises;
means for selecting at least one work unit to be planned; means for determining if said work unit is a regular or diagnostic work unit; means for determining a plurality of capabilities to produce said work unit if it is a diagnostic work unit; means for determining capabilities to produce said work unit if it is a regular work unit, considering all reconfigurable production system module capabilities; means for determining whether said capabilities to produce said regular work unit are available without utilizing off-line modules; means for removing said regular work unit from consideration if said capabilities to produce said regular work unit are not available without utilizing off-line modules; means for modifying constraints using selection variables; means for posting constraints on selection variables and common modules to memory; means for posting timing and precedence constraints to memory; and means for reserving a selected resource if only part of a job is being scheduled.
